CSS Profile About 300 colleges (mostly private, but a few public universities as well) require the CSS Profile to be completed for families applying for financial aid When the Profile is required, it is always in addition to the FAFSA Colleges use it to determine eligibility for institutional need-based aid, in addition to federal aid

CSS Profile continued The Profile is administered by the College Board. Colleges that use the Profile will indicate this on their websites, and provide a link to the Profile website: https://student.collegeboard.org/css-financial-aid-profile

Differences between the Profile & FAFSA Submission dates- Profile can be submitted in the fall; the FAFSA not before January 1. Questions specific to each school Different methodology (Profile factors in if you own your own home for instance). In general, the Profile is more detailed. Profile requires a minimum student contribution Greater reliance on professional judgment Cost- Profile has a per-school fee ($25 for the first school, then $16). Fee waivers are available, and distributed automatically for eligible families. (source- www.finaid.org)

Completing the PROFILE financial aid application Your first step is to register for the PROFILE. Once you are registered, you'll be able to complete the PROFILE application (either the online version or the paper form). Some schools may require you to complete additional forms, such as the Business/Farm Supplement or the Noncustodial Parent's Supplement. Gather all the material you’ll need to answer the questions. For example, you will have to know the amounts for salary, dividend, and interest income; taxes paid; and the value of any savings and investments. After completing the application, you'll receive an acknowledgement summarizing your PROFILE information and listing your colleges. (source: Peterson’s College Guidebook)
